Golf Places Second at NU Invitational
Bookmark and Share

WILMINGTON, Del. – The Neumann University golf team finished 2nd/3 as it hosted the Neumann Invitational Wednesday afternoon.

Villanova finished first with a scored a 308. The Knights placed second, shooting 324 and Immaculata came in third with 328.

Chris Donahue led the Knights, shooting a 76 on the afternoon. Shane Howey finished his round shooting a 77. Matt Waddington shot an 82 while Thomas Moran and Jeremy Gates shot an 89.

Also playing for the Knights were Rich Brandel (79), Tyler Hiriak (82), Keith Mastronardo (85) and Hank Abbot (85).

Neumann will compete at the Franklin & Marshall 2010 Spring Invitational next Monday.
